Direct Access to α,α‐Difluoroacylated Arenes by Palladium‐Catalyzed Carbonylation of (Hetero)Aryl Boronic Acid Derivatives
Authors:Thomas L. Andersen  Mette W. Frederiksen  Katrine Domino  Prof. Dr. Troels Skrydstrup
Affiliation:Carbon Dioxide Activation Center (CADIAC), Department of Chemistry and the Interdisciplinary Nanoscience Center (iNANO), Aarhus University, Aarhus C, Denmark
Abstract:A palladium‐catalyzed carbonylative coupling of (hetero)aryl boronates or boronic acid salts with carbon monoxide and α‐bromo‐α,α‐difluoroamides and bromo‐α,α‐difluoroesters is described herein. The method is useful for the synthesis of a diverse selection of (hetero)aryl α,α‐difluoro‐β‐ketoamides and α,α‐difluoro‐β‐ketoesters, which are useful building blocks for the generation of functionalized difluoroacylated and difluoroalkyl arenes. The method could be further extended to a one‐pot protocol for the formation of difluoroacetophenones.
